820-3302 Not turning ON

Bouba148

New member
Led501 ON

PP12V_G3H: 12.09V
PP3V42_G3H: 3.416V
PP12V_S5: 12.09V
PP5V_S5: 4.979V
PP3V3_S5: 3.294V

No S4 State when triggering the power button.
PM_SLP_S5_L not pulsing when trigger on SMC_ONOFF_L / PM_PWRBTN_L
PP3V3_G3H_SMC_VDDA: 3.416V

I'm suspecting the PSU but I don't have a spare one to test.....
I just wanted to make sure that the issue is not coming from the board itself before ordering a new PSU

Why PSU, if delivers 12V?

PM_PWRBTN_L reacts (drop pulse) triggering SMC_ONOFF_L?
Use J5020 pads, instead of external power button.
Don't forget to check RTC signals.
Remove CMOS coin cell, board should then start by itself.

When I short SMC_ONOFF_L to gnd, PM_PWRBTN_L react and drops to 0.3V but none of the PM_SLP_S5/4/3 reacts they just mesure 0V

dead u1800? or ,need a reflow?
 

2informaticos

Administrator
Staff member
What about PM_RSMRST_PCH_L?
If OK, then looks like bad PCH.
You can try a reflow, just in case crap accumulated underneath PCH.
